Rampur, July 26

The Regional Transport Office (RTO) of Rampur has been actively raising awareness among the people about adhering to the traffic rules and ensuring that necessary documents are in order. This initiative specially focused on pilgrims travelling for the Shrikhand Mahadev Yatra.

In the past month, the Rampur RTO has collected over Rs 4 lakh in fines for various violations under the Motor Vehicles Act. During the yatra (July 18- 25), regular checks were conducted on the pilgrimage route and Rs 1.65 lakh was collected in fines from 65 drivers for lacking necessary documents and other violations.

Regional Transport Officer Jaspal Singh Negi said the drivers were also educated about the importance of adhering to the Motor Vehicles Act and keeping necessary documents updated.
